Online Monitoring

Online monitoring is the use of technology to track and observe activities on the internet. It can be used for a variety of purposes, such as security, marketing, or surveillance. The use of online monitoring has become increasingly prevalent in recent years due to its ability to track user activity across multiple platforms.

However, there are many concerns surrounding online monitoring, including privacy violations and potential misuse of data. People may feel their right to privacy is being infringed upon if they are unaware that their activities are being monitored. Additionally, there are potential risks associated with using personal data gathered from online monitoring for other purposes than it was originally intended for.

Furthermore, some worry about the lack of regulation when it comes to online monitoring. In the absence of laws or guidelines regarding how this technology should be used, companies can take advantage by harvesting user data without prior consent or knowledge. This could lead to serious security threats and unethical practices by organizations who have access to private information without proper authorization.

On the other hand, proponents argue that online monitoring can help improve safety and security on the internet while also helping businesses maximize revenue through targeted advertising campaigns based on users' browsing habits and interests. Moreover, modern technologies such as AI-powered solutions can help detect suspicious behavior more quickly than manual methods which can reduce the risk posed by cybercrime and other malicious actors on the web.

In conclusion, while there are valid concerns surrounding online monitoring due to its potential misuse and lack of regulation, its benefits cannot be ignored either. Companies must ensure they adhere to ethical standards when collecting or using user data and that individuals give explicit permission before any information is gathered about them so as not to violate their right to privacy.
